We are experiencing a recurring issue in the RingCentral app affecting one of our users. At random times, when she manually types a phone number into the dialer, the call does not go through, she can not even initiate a call.
Here are the specific behaviors we’re seeing:
• She types a full phone number and presses Enter → Nothing happens (no call starts)
• When typing the number, the suggested contact bar underneath sometimes auto-populates with another employee’s internal line (mine)
• The suggested internal number is not even remotely similar to the number being typed
• This incorrect suggestion overrides the ability to place the outbound call
• Refreshing the app or retyping does not always fix it immediately
• The issue happens intermittently, generally a couple times a day. It will occur with numbers that worked fine before, not the same numebrs.
